authentik: fix episodic blank-screen + 30s-hang login (reliability R2)

The login screen would sometimes hang/blank for everyone for ~30s at a time.
Root-caused: the readiness probe (/-/health/ready/) queries the DB, and on a
transient PG/pgbouncer blip it 503s; with the chart-default ~30s tolerance all 3
goauthentik-server pods dropped out of the Service at once, so Traefik had no
healthy backend -> 502/503/504. Compounded by a silent drift: the repo set the
rollout strategy under `strategy:`, but the chart reads `deploymentStrategy:` —
so live ran the chart-default 25%/25% and dropped a pod out of rotation on every
roll. (Redis was removed upstream in authentik 2026.2, so sessions+cache are on
PostgreSQL and request-serving is coupled to PG — verified there is no
external-cache option to put back, so a SHORT transient is now survived but a
total CNPG outage still takes authentik down.)

Reliability package (R2, approved):
- readinessProbe.failureThreshold 3->8 (~80s) — absorbs a full CNPG failover
  reconnect without dropping the whole fleet from the Service.
- rename server+worker `strategy:` -> `deploymentStrategy:` (the real chart key)
  and set maxSurge:1/maxUnavailable:0 so a roll never dips below 3 ready.
- gunicorn AUTHENTIK_WEB__MAX_REQUESTS 1000->10000 / JITTER 50->1000 so the 9
  workers' recycles don't cluster on a DB blip.
- / and /static ingresses switch to the dedicated authentik-rate-limit (100/1000)
  from the previous commit (skip_default_rate_limit) — fixes the cold-load 429
  blank screen.

Liveness intentionally left DB-coupled-but-shallow (LiveView always returns 200,
so it can't kill a DB-blocked pod). CONN_MAX_AGE intentionally NOT set (pins the
pgbouncer pool, reverted 2026-06-10). Docs: .claude/CLAUDE.md + authentication.md
(also corrected a stale "60s persistent DB connections" note).

| Immich | ML on SSD (CUDA), disable ModSecurity (breaks streaming), frequent upgrades. **`immich-machine-learning` MUST run with `MACHINE_LEARNING_MODEL_TTL > 0`** (set to `600` in `stacks/immich/main.tf`, env on the `immich-machine-learning` deployment). At `0`, no model ever unloads and onnxruntime's CUDA arena (OCR's dynamic input shapes inflate it to ~10 GB) is held forever on the **time-sliced T4 it shares with llama-swap/frigate/immich-server** — which has no VRAM isolation, so immich-ml starved llama-swap (qwen3-8b) and silently broke recruiter-responder triage for ~5 h on 2026-06-02 (post-mortem `docs/post-mortems/2026-06-02-immich-ml-ttl-gpu-oom-recruiter.md`). TTL>0 lets idle models (OCR, face — AND CLIP) free VRAM. The TTL is a single GLOBAL knob (no per-model pin), so CLIP would also unload after 600s idle; the `clip-keepalive` CronJob (`*/5 * * * *`, same stack) pings the CLIP textual encoder so smart-search stays warm without pinning the ad-hoc models. **Smart search has a SECOND warmth layer in Postgres** (don't conflate it with the ML model): the ~665MB vchord `clip_index` must stay resident in PG `shared_buffers`, else an ANN probe that lands on an evicted list pays a ~1.8s cold storage read vs ~4ms warm. The `postStart` hook prewarms it ONCE at pod start and `pg_prewarm.autoprewarm` only re-warms at *startup*, so the index decays out of cache over days under job buffer-pressure (observed ~33% resident after 9d uptime → slow context search, easily misattributed to the ML model). The `clip-index-prewarm` CronJob (`*/5`, same stack) re-runs `pg_prewarm('clip_index')` to pin it hot; `immich-search-probe` (`*/5`) measures live latency + residency → Pushgateway gauges (`immich_smart_search_db_seconds`, `immich_clip_index_cached_pct`) → alerts `ImmichSmartSearchSlow`/`ImmichClipIndexColdCache`/`ImmichSearchProbeStale` + cluster-health check #46 (`check_immich_search`). immich PG role is a superuser so the CronJobs can run `pg_prewarm`/`pg_buffercache`. **Video transcoding is GPU-accelerated**: `immich-server` is pinned to GPU node1 (nodeSelector `nvidia.com/gpu.present` + NoSchedule toleration + `gpu-workload` priority) with a time-sliced `nvidia.com/gpu=1` slice — the stock immich-server image's ffmpeg already ships h264/hevc_nvenc + NVDEC. Activated via `ffmpeg.accel=nvenc` + `accelDecode=true` in the **DB** system-config (`system_metadata` table, key `system-config`, JSONB — NOT Terraform; app config is DB-managed here like oauth/smtp). Direct DB edits need a pod **recreate** to reload (config is cached at boot; only API-driven changes broadcast a reload). **Streaming bitrate is capped** to keep 4K playback smooth on the contended HDD and over remote uplinks: `ffmpeg.maxBitrate=20000k` + `preset=medium` + `transcode=bitrate` (set 2026-06-01 — was uncapped `maxBitrate=0` + `ultrafast` + `targetResolution=original`, which produced 77264 Mbps 4K transcodes that stuttered for every client, local and remote, since even a single stream needs ~1013.5 MB/s off the shared `sdc` spindle). 4K resolution is preserved (`targetResolution=original`); originals are NEVER modified — only the `encoded-video/` streaming copy. To re-apply transcode settings to EXISTING videos (config changes only affect new/missing ones): delete the offenders' `asset_file` rows `WHERE type='encoded_video'` (derived/regenerable — never touches originals) then run videoConversion `force=false` (admin Jobs API → "Missing"); it regenerates them to the deterministic `<assetId>.mp4` path at concurrency 1 (gentle on sdc). See `docs/runbooks/immich-transcode-bitrate.md`. If Immich is ever reinstalled fresh (not restored), re-set these keys (accel, accelDecode, **maxBitrate=20000k, preset=medium, transcode=bitrate**). Thumbnails/previews live on SSD NFS (sdb) — do NOT move to block storage (HDD sdc = slower + the contended IO domain). **Background-job concurrency is capped to protect sdc** (DB-managed system-config, `system_metadata` key `system-config`, JSONB `job.*.concurrency`; re-set on fresh install): `thumbnailGeneration=2`, `metadataExtraction=2`, `library=2` — these jobs read ORIGINALS off the HDD library. Left uncapped (were 8/4/4) a library-wide job (e.g. Duplicate Detection on 2026-06-01) fans the ML/thumbnail backfill out into a read storm that saturates sdc and starves etcd → apiserver down. `sidecar`/`smartSearch`/`faceDetection` stay at Immich defaults (small `.xmp` / SSD previews). Apply via Job Settings UI or the `system-config` API; **direct DB edits need an `immich-server` pod recreate to reload** (config cached at boot). See `docs/post-mortems/2026-05-25-immich-anca-elements-io-storm.md`. | | Immich | ML on SSD (CUDA), disable ModSecurity (breaks streaming), frequent upgrades. **`immich-machine-learning` MUST run with `MACHINE_LEARNING_MODEL_TTL > 0`** (set to `600` in `stacks/immich/main.tf`, env on the `immich-machine-learning` deployment). - **Rate-limit carve-out** (2026-06-28): `/` and `/static` use a dedicated
`authentik-rate-limit` (100/1000) instead of the shared 10/50 default — the
login SPA cold-loads ~70 flow-executor chunks from `/static`; the default
burst 429'd the tail and a failed ES-module import left a blank login screen.
- **Readiness tolerance** (2026-06-28): server `readinessProbe.failureThreshold:8`
(~80s, was the chart-default ~30s). The probe (`/-/health/ready/`) queries the
DB; too-tight tolerance let a sub-60s PG/pgbouncer transient return 503 on all
3 server pods at once → Traefik had no healthy backend → 502/503/504 (episodic
blank login + 30s hangs). 80s absorbs a full CNPG failover reconnect. Sessions
+ cache are PostgreSQL-only since Redis was removed in 2026.2 (no external-cache
option), so request-serving is coupled to PG — this survives a short transient,
not a total CNPG outage.
- **Rolling-update strategy** (2026-06-28): the chart key is `deploymentStrategy`
(the repo's old `strategy:` key was silently inert → live ran the chart-default
25%/25% and dropped a server pod out of rotation on every roll). Now
`maxSurge:1/maxUnavailable:0` keeps all 3 ready throughout a roll.
